site stats

Slave select in spi

WebSep 1, 2024 · Slave Select is also interchangeably called as Chip select How to Connect Multiple SPI Slaves SPI can be configured to work with a single master as well as a single slave, or with multiple slaves operated by a single master. There are basically two methods for linking multiple slaves to the master. WebJan 27, 2024 · Slave-select the expander itself using that single SPI slave-slect line that's available from the microcontroller. Do a separate SPI transaction to set the I/O expander, before talking to the "payload" device. If you have two lines (in addition to MISO, MOSI, SCLK), you can connect them to a 2-to-4 decoder.

通信协议(二)——SPI协议_发光中请勿扰_spi 通信过程 IT之家

WebSep 2, 2024 · In slave mode, the NSS pin works as a standard "chip select" input and the slave is selected while the NSS line is at low level. Looking at the headers for my SoC, soft mode is SSM=1 (software NSS management). Hard output mode is SSM=0 and SSOE=1 (NSS output enable). Hard input mode is all zeros (NSS output disable). WebJul 13, 2024 · Software slave management There is one bit called SSM bit in the SPI control one register (SPI_CR1). To use software slave management or software NSS management, make SSM bit as 1. So, software slave … mdj services limited https://pauliarchitects.net

Multiple SPI devices using single select line?

WebMultiple Slaves. SPI can be set up to operate with a single master and a single slave, and it can be set up with multiple slaves controlled by a single master. There are two ways to … WebJul 8, 2024 · The master device uses the Slave Select wire to select which slave device on the bus it will be communicating with before sending a data transmission. The SPI protocol was developed to enable high-speedinitialization of device peripherals on the same integrated circuit as the microcontroller. WebSPI devices communicates each other using a master slave architecture with a single master. Multiple slaves are supported through individual slave select lines. SPI Interface. … mdj smith reedsville

SPI Slave Select Mode - GitHub Pages

Category:Using one F28379D board as a master to send an integer to …

Tags:Slave select in spi

Slave select in spi

Introduction to the Serial Peripheral Interface Arduino …

WebAardvark I2C/SPI Host Adapter. Receive 15% off any cable and 20% off any board with purchase of select devices. Discount applied at checkout. The Aardvark I2C/SPI Host Adapter is a fast and powerful I2C bus and SPI bus host adapter through USB. It allows a developer to interface a Windows, Linux, or Mac OS X PC via USB to a downstream … WebFeb 13, 2024 · Slave Select and Daisy Chain Multiple-Slave-Select Configuration In the standard SPI arrangement, the master device can write data to or request data from individual devices that share common data lines by enabling the device, i.e., by setting the slave-select line of the corresponding device to logic low.

Slave select in spi

Did you know?

WebSelect Your Region Asia Pacific. Asia Pacific (English) Australia (English) India (English) ... Slave SPI and SSP Serial Transfers 19.5.4. Slave Microwire Serial Transfers 19.5.5. Software Control for Slave Selection 19.5.6. DMA Controller Operation. WebSPI Slave Select. Using Arduino Networking, Protocols, and Devices. Stumpy_L March 31, 2024, 9:31am #1. I'm making a bee hive monitor, at the hive I have a nano with a BMP280, …

WebMultiple slave devices can be addressed with individual slave select lines. SPI waveforms can be decoded with PicoScope: From the Tools menu select Serial Decoding then Create … WebIn typical SPI bus mode, only one master device can control multiple independent slave devices. However, an independent chip select signal is required for each slave device …

WebThe chip select signal from the main is used to select the subnode. This is normally an active low signal and is pulled high to disconnect the subnode from the SPI bus. When … http://www.jsoo.cn/show-74-237694.html

WebThe SPI system operates by shifting data between two registers, one on the master and one on the slave. 1. To begin a new serial transfer, you must first pull the SS line low using clear (PORTB,0); 2. With SS low, write 8-bits of data into the SPDR register.

WebOct 26, 2024 · I'm trying to program one F28379D board using Code Composer Studio and Control Suite's example code "spi_loopback_cpu01" to send an integer from the master board (programmed with CCS) to the slave (programmed with Simulink). I set up the master to send data via SPI_A and the slave to receive data on its SPI_A. mdj snyder adams county paWebYou can use the NSS pin as a standard GPIO and drive it with an interrupt routine. You should do that part by software. First set the NSS low and then send your frame … mdj thomas gaubyWeb同时一个Master可以设置多个片选(Chip Select)来控制多个Slave。SPI协议还规定Slave设备的clock由Master通过SCK管脚提供给Slave,Slave本身不能产生或控制clock,没有clock则Slave不能正常工作。 ... mdj tara smith allegheny county pa